Product Overview

Category

The SS5P9-M3/87A belongs to the category of semiconductor devices.

Use

It is used as a Schottky Rectifier for general purposes in electronic circuits.

Characteristics

  • Low forward voltage drop
  • High current capability
  • Fast switching speed
  • Low power loss

Package

The SS5P9-M3/87A is typically available in a surface mount SMB package.

Essence

This product serves as a crucial component in electronic circuits, enabling efficient rectification of electrical currents.

Packaging/Quantity

The SS5P9-M3/87A is commonly packaged in reels with varying quantities depending on the manufacturer's specifications.

Specifications

  • Maximum Average Forward Current: 5A
  • Maximum Peak Forward Surge Current: 150A
  • Operating Junction Temperature Range: -65°C to +125°C
  • Forward Voltage Drop: 0.49V at 5A
  • Reverse Leakage Current: 0.5mA at 40V

Detailed Pin Configuration

The SS5P9-M3/87A typically has two pins, with the anode and cathode connections clearly labeled for easy integration into circuit designs.

Functional Features

  • Efficient rectification of AC to DC currents
  • Fast switching speed for improved circuit performance
  • Low power loss for energy-efficient operation

Advantages and Disadvantages

Advantages

  • Low forward voltage drop reduces power dissipation
  • High current capability allows for versatile applications
  • Fast switching speed enhances circuit efficiency

Disadvantages

  • Susceptible to thermal runaway under certain conditions
  • Sensitive to reverse voltage spikes

Working Principles

The SS5P9-M3/87A operates based on the principles of Schottky diode rectification, where the low forward voltage drop and fast switching speed enable effective conversion of alternating current to direct current.

Detailed Application Field Plans

The SS5P9-M3/87A finds extensive use in various electronic applications, including: - Power supplies - Voltage clamping circuits - Switching power converters - Solar panel bypass diodes

Detailed and Complete Alternative Models

Some alternative models to the SS5P9-M3/87A include: - SS34 - SS56 - SS110

In conclusion, the SS5P9-M3/87A is a versatile semiconductor device with efficient rectification capabilities, making it an essential component in numerous electronic circuits and applications.
